diff options
author | ian <ian@138bc75d-0d04-0410-961f-82ee72b054a4> | 2011-10-24 04:57:08 +0000 |
---|---|---|
committer | ian <ian@138bc75d-0d04-0410-961f-82ee72b054a4> | 2011-10-24 04:57:08 +0000 |
commit | 7f42c28ed20af6fe96d8155505efb9dc9ec74ce9 (patch) | |
tree | 372061d3e6fc84df61eea9bdda4ebefaa0ba4712 /libgo/go/syscall/libcall_linux.go | |
parent | 2f4154462c1532f9860359c27c70b061c7f8c4be (diff) | |
download | gcc-7f42c28ed20af6fe96d8155505efb9dc9ec74ce9.tar.gz |
Some minor fixes to the rewritten syscall library.
git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@180363 138bc75d-0d04-0410-961f-82ee72b054a4
Diffstat (limited to 'libgo/go/syscall/libcall_linux.go')
-rw-r--r-- | libgo/go/syscall/libcall_linux.go |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/libgo/go/syscall/libcall_linux.go b/libgo/go/syscall/libcall_linux.go index d3e1d3a90c5..a469873c054 100644 --- a/libgo/go/syscall/libcall_linux.go +++ b/libgo/go/syscall/libcall_linux.go @@ -196,6 +196,10 @@ func PtraceDetach(pid int) (errno int) { return ptrace(PTRACE_DETACH, pid, 0, 0) // //sys Fstatfs(fd int, buf *Statfs_t) (errno int) // //fstatfs(fd int, buf *Statfs_t) int +// FIXME: Only available as a syscall. +// //sysnb Gettid() (tid int) +// //gettid() Pid_t + //sys Ioperm(from int, num int, on int) (errno int) //ioperm(from _C_long, num _C_long, on int) int @@ -298,8 +302,9 @@ func Splice(rfd int, roff *int64, wfd int, woff *int64, len int, flags int) (n i //sys Tee(rfd int, wfd int, len int, flags int) (n int64, errno int) //tee(rfd int, wfd int, len Size_t, flags uint) Ssize_t -//sysnb Tgkill(tgid int, tid int, sig int) (errno int) -//tgkill(tgid int, tid int, sig int) int +// FIXME: Only available as a syscall. +// //sysnb Tgkill(tgid int, tid int, sig int) (errno int) +// //tgkill(tgid int, tid int, sig int) int //sys unlinkat(dirfd int, path string, flags int) (errno int) //unlinkat(dirfd int, path *byte, flags int) int |